Elements Affecting Bifold Door Glass Replacement Cost
Type of Glass
Requirement Glass: The most cost effective choice, standard glass is normally utilized in [bifold door repair services](http://lideritv.ge/index.php?subaction=userinfo&user=backscene3) doors. It is readily available in numerous densities, with 3mm and 4mm being the most common.Tempered Glass: Tempered glass is 4 times more powerful than standard glass and is more resistant to damage. It is a much safer option and typically needed in areas where security is an issue, such as near a tub or in a child's room.Laminated Glass: Laminated glass includes two or more layers of glass bonded together with a plastic interlayer. It is extremely resistant to damage and is typically used in areas where security and sound reduction are necessary.Frosted or Etched Glass: These kinds of glass are utilized for personal privacy and visual functions. They are more costly than standard glass however can add a distinct touch to your bifold doors.
Size of the Glass Panel
The size of the glass panel is a considerable consider figuring out the cost. Bigger panels will naturally be more pricey due to the increased quantity of material required. Measuring the measurements of the damaged panel accurately is vital to make sure a proper fit.
Labor Costs
The cost of labor can differ depending upon your place and the intricacy of the job. Professional glaziers or door installers typically charge by the hour, and the time needed to replace the glass can vary from a few hours to a complete day, depending on the size and kind of glass.
Extra Materials
Replacing the glass may need extra products such as sealants, gaskets, and hardware. These costs can accumulate, so it's important to factor them into your budget.

Q: Can I replace the glass in a bifold door myself?
A: While it is possible to replace the glass yourself, it is recommended to work with a professional, especially for bigger or more complex jobs. Professionals have the experience and tools to ensure the job is done properly and securely.
Q: How much does it cost to replace the glass in a bifold door?
A: The expense can differ depending upon the kind of glass, size of the panel, and labor expenses. Typically, the cost ranges from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500 for a basic glass panel, with extra expenses for tempered, laminated, or frosted glass.
Q: What type of glass is best for [bifold door renovation experts](http://mozillabd.science/index.php?title=pruittlara1931) doors?
A: Tempered glass is a popular choice for [bifold door trouble](https://output.jsbin.com/cehunozate/) doors due to its strength and safety features. However, the very best kind of glass depends on your specific requirements, such as privacy, security, and aesthetic choices.
Q: How long does it take to replace the glass in a bifold door?
A: The time required can differ, but a professional can generally finish the task in a couple of hours to a full day, depending upon the size and complexity of the glass panel.
Q: Can I use a various type of glass than what was originally installed?
A: Yes, you can utilize a different type of glass, but it is essential to ensure that the brand-new glass fits appropriately and meets any security or building regulations requirements.
